Abstract
Summary: A 14-month-old child presented with complete duodenal obstruction due to pressure from a fetus-in-fetu. This was relieved by a subtotal excision of the tumour. The features support the diagnosis of FIF rather than abdominal teratoma. On this premise, future development of malignancy in the remnant is not anticipated. The follow-up period at the time of writing is 12 years.Keywords
